consistent robust pypi-cache
============================

You can point ``pip or easy_install`` to the ``root/pypi/+simple/``
index, serving as a self-updating transparent cache for pypi-hosted
**and** external packages.  Cache-invalidation uses the latest and
greatest PyPI protocols.  The cache index continues to serve when
offline and will resume cache-updates once network is available.

user specific indexes
=====================

Each user (which can represent a person or a project, team) can have
multiple indexes and upload packages and docs via standard ``setup.py``
invocations command.  Users and indexes can be manipulated through a
RESTful HTTP API.

index inheritance
=================

Each index can be configured to merge in other indexes so that it serves
both its uploads and all releases from other index(es).  For example, an
index using ``root/pypi`` as a parent is a good place to test out a
release candidate before you push it to PyPI.

good defaults and easy deployment
=================================

Get started easily and create a permanent devpi-server deployment
including pre-configured templates for ``nginx`` and cron. 

separate tool for Packaging/Testing activities
==============================================

The complementary `devpi-client <https://pypi.org/project/devpi-client/>`_ tool
helps to manage users, indexes, logins and typical setup.py-based upload and
installation workflows.

4.7.0 (2018-09-08)
==================

Deprecations and Removals
-------------------------

- Deprecated DEVPI_SERVERDIR environment variable in favor of DEVPISERVER_SERVERDIR to be consistent with the other option overwrites.


Features
--------

- fix #502: add support for YAML config files.

- environment variables can now be used for configuration.
  The option name needs to be changed to uppercase, prefixed with ``DEVPISERVER_`` and dashes replaced by underscores.
  For example ``--restrict-modify`` becomes ``DEVPISERVER_RESTRICT_MODIFY``.

- fix #511: support PEP508 requires-python attribute on links. Thanks to Sergey Kolosov for the parsing parts.

- Allow deletion of mirrored package releases.

- Allow deletion of mirrored projects and their releases.

- Allow deletion of specific package versions on a mirror. Only the downloaded files will be removed. The file will be fetched again from the mirror source on request.


Bug Fixes
---------

- Allow deleting releases even if the file was removed from the filesystem outside of devpi.

- fix #491: when a file was previously fetched in a mirror index, but is now missing and needs to be fetched again then skip writing an empty changeset with new serial.

- When deleting a mirror, delete all it's data as well. Previously deleting a mirror and recreating it would result in old entries showing up.

- In offline mode the full project list returns all projects with locally stored releases.

- In offline mode no bogus 503 responses show up in the log anymore.

- when a file was missing on a replica and has to be fetched from master, it is now written to disk, so it doesn't have to be fetched again.

- Only projects with locally stored releases show up in the full project list of mirrors if upstream can't be reached.
